For those who are not familiar with opor ayam, it is a chicken dish that is cooked in a creamy coconut milk sauce. This dish is typically served with rice and is very popular in Indonesia. As an Indonesian, opor ayam is one of my favorite dishes. I have been making this dish for years and have learned some tips and tricks along the way. The key to making the perfect opor ayam is to use fresh ingredients and to cook it slowly over low heat.

To start the recipe,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 1 whole chicken, cut into pieces
  • 2 cans of coconut milk
  • 6 shallots, sliced thinly
  • 4 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 3 bay leaves
  • 3 kaffir lime leaves
  • 1 tablespoon of coriander powder
  • 1 tablespoon of turmeric powder
  • 1 tablespoon of salt
  • 1 tablespoon of sugar
  • 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il

First, heat the oil in a large pot and add the shallots and garlic. Cook until the shallots are translucent, then add the chicken and cook until browned on all sides. Add the coriander powder, turmeric powder, and salt, and stir to coat the chicken evenly.

Next, add the coconut milk, bay leaves, kaffir lime leaves, and sugar. Stir to combine, then bring the mixture to a simmer. Reduce the heat to low, cover the pot, and let the dish simmer for at least 30 minutes. Stir occasionally to prevent the chicken from sticking to the bottom of the pot.

After 30 minutes, check the chicken for doneness. If it's cooked through and tender, then the dish is ready to serve. If not, continue to simmer the dish until the chicken is fully cooked.

Tips for Making the Perfect Opor Ayam

Here are some additional tips to help you make the perfect opor ayam:

  • Use fresh ingredients whenever possible. This will give your dish a better flavor and texture.
  • Cook the dish slowly over low heat. This will help the flavors meld together and create a richer, more complex flavor.
  • Stir the dish occasionally to prevent the chicken from sticking to the bottom of the pot.
  • Adjust the seasonings to taste. Some people prefer their opor ayam to be sweeter, while others prefer a more savory flavor.

Variations of Opor Ayam

While the classic opor ayam recipe is delicious on its own, there are several variations that you can try to mix things up. Here are a few ideas:

  • Add vegetables like carrots, potatoes, or green beans to the dish for some extra nutrition.
  • Use boneless, skinless chicken breasts instead of the whole chicken to make the dish a bit healthier.
  • Make the dish spicier by adding chili peppers or red pepper flakes.
  • Use different herbs and spices to change up the flavor. Lemongrass, ginger, and cumin are all great options.

Question and Answer

Q: Can I use chicken thighs instead of a whole chicken?

A: Yes, you can use chicken thighs instead of a whole chicken. Just make s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ly, as chicken thighs cook faster than a whole chicken.

Q: Can I make opor ayam in advance?

A: Yes, you can make opor ayam in advance. Just store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. When you're ready to serve it, simply reheat it in a pot over low heat until it's warmed through.

Q: Can I use light coconut milk instead of full-fat?

A: Yes, you can use light coconut milk instead of full-fat. However, keep in mind that the dish may be less creamy and rich as a result.

Q: Can I freeze opor ayam?

A: Yes, you can freeze opor ayam. Just store it in an airtight container in the freezer for up to 3 months. When you're ready to serve it,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ight, then reheat it in a pot over low heat until it's warmed through.
